My client is a leading Specialist Insurer and they are looking for an experienced Technology Lead to join their existing team and be responsible for the design and delivery of an agreed and evolving set of UW Technology Initiatives.

This role will suit a true technology expert on a development team as you will be responsible for everything from planning to delivering key features and management of those features.

To be successful in the role you will need to quickly develop a deep understanding of the products and business goals which you can translate into technology direction, design, and decisions.

Experience of Insurance and Reinsurance business and supporting technologies and/or experience leading implementation programs for the same is preferable.
